Scope:

Support the integrity of the business applications, architectures, and ensure that development is to standard, documentation is compliant and performing application design

Provide leadership on Enterprise Architecture artifact needs and support to the business and other team members

Deliverables:

  • Draft solution design and detailed technical solution design for applications built using packaged products on cloud.
  • Develop architecture artifacts for enterprise-level architecture checkpoints and gating (e.g., Business Architecture Document, Solutions Architecture Document, Solution Requirements Document, and Information Architecture Document)
  • Produce visual depiction of use cases and process flows; ensure alignment with the program area and associated business architecture, as well as traceability to solution logical and physical architectures. Create, review, provide input and support of Enterprise Architecture artifacts for ARB as required.
  • Logical/Physical Data Model, Data Dictionary and CRUD Matrix documentation
  • Document the standard communication protocol and interfaces for external partners.
  • Develop onboarding documents
  • Assist with system and user interface design and modifications (data & screen) as required.
  • Lead the cloud security assessment effort and mitigation plans for any identified security risks.
  • Review privacy and security related reports to ensure privacy and security considerations and concerns are addressed in the architecture artifacts; Establish traceability matrix to monitor output.
  • Review all test scenarios to ensure the requirements are met; establish traceability matrix to monitor output.
  • Assist in metadata/test data creation and maintenance, and prepare data packages for implementation by the Database Administrator
  • Ensure alignment and adherence to Ministry processes and standards.
  • Support the testing team during system and UAT testing.
  • Participate in knowledge Transfer

Skills and Knowledge:

  • Experience with leading information technology (IT) architecture, enterprise architecture frameworks, strategies and methodologies within a variety of domains such as Business, Technology, Application, and/or Security.
  • Experience with planning, design, delivery and implementation of architecture solutions for large scale, complex, multi-year I&IT projects required to meet the critical business requirements of our ministry client(s) impacting external stakeholders.
  • Experience leading project's Gating and enterprise level Architecture Review Board activities for different stage of the project and getting the necessary approval.
  • Knowledge of Solution design and Business Analysis experience at the specified level in large IT organizations
